The Bishop Fenwick girls swimming and diving team finished 10th Saturday in the MIAA Division 2 state championship meet at Boston University. The Crusaders tallied 86 points, well behind Concord-Carlisle, which lapped the field with 270 points.
Caroline Blatchford and Amelia Gallant were the top individual performers. Blatchford placed third in the 200 individual medley, besting her personal record by more than nine seconds (2:16.22). She also placed fifth in the 100 free (55.16). Gallant placed third in the 500 free (5:15.83) and fifth in the 200 freestyle (PR 1:57.42).
Sarah Shann finished seventh in 1-meter diving with 364.10 points. Hannah Ryan finished 10th in the 100 freestyle (56.55) and 14th in the 50 free (PR 25.94).
The team of Blatchford, Ryan, Gallant, and Courtney McKenzie finished 15th in the 200 medley relay (PR 2:03.65) and the team of Ryan, Riley Morin, Blatchford, and Gallant finished 25th in the 200 free relay.
Peabody High’s Maddy Murray placed 11th in 1-meter diving.
